What’s the role?
The Regional Sales Manager is responsible for the generation of new business sales and profits (P&L) in a specific territory. Commits to an annual sales plan, writes specific objectives and forecasts orders and expected revenue on a monthly basis. The Regional Sales Manager must develop excellent product knowledge and an awareness of market conditions. Must report on his/her activities weekly and must represent the company in keeping with the highest standards of business ethics and professionalism. Responsible for communicating with management any ideas, market trends or competitive activities.

Compensation & Earning Potential
Base Salary: $60,000 annually
Target Earnings: Approximately $200,000 annually when achieving performance objectives under the sales compensation plan. Does not include promotions and other earning potentials.
For candidates interested in understanding the potential upside of this role, recent top-performing ZEISS sales professionals earned:
FY2025
Top 3 Earners: $534,898
Top 5 Average: $475,223
Top 10 Average: $390,116
FY2024
Top 3 Earners: $602,244
Top 5 Average: $516,130
Top 10 Average: $413,690
Actual earnings vary based on individual sales performance, territory opportunity, business conditions, and plan terms. Compensation is not guaranteed and may be higher or lower than target earnings.
